About This Item

Weidenfeld and Nicolson, London., 1961. First U.K. edition. Small octavo. pp [viii], 135. Errata slip tipped in after the title-page. Translated from the Old Russian. Extremity of tail of spine faded, otherwise fine in near-fine dustwrapper faintly rubbed at head of spine. Scarce.

About Peter Ellis bookseller

A shop in one of the last remaining bookselling enclaves of London, with a carefully selected stock of modern first editions, art and illustrated books, travel literature and other subjects. Known for books in fine condition.
